Freedom

I think of a hero as someone who understands the degree of responsibility that comes with his freedom.

-Bob Dylan

Freedom: both so priceless and so expensive.

-Patricia Duncker "Sisters And Strangers: An Introduction To Contemporary Feminist Fiction"

I am so happy in your happiness. To you, happiness is a form of freedom, and of all the people I know you should be free.

-Khalil Gibran

It is hard to find a man who has desire for what he has not tasted, or who tastes the world and is untouched. Here in the world some crave pleasure, some seek freedom but it is hard to find a man who wants neither. It is hard to find a man who has an open mind, who neither seeks nor shuns wealth or pleasure, duty or liberation, life or death…He does not want the world to end. He does not mind if it lasts. Whatever befalls him, He lives in happiness.



-Ashtavakra Gita "Ashtavakra Gita 17:4-7"

Freedom is not worth having if it does not include the freedom to make mistakes.

-Mahatma Gandhi

If we sincerely want to become a liberated person, then we have to be willing to be independent in a world where so few truly think for themselves.



-Andrew Cohen "Andrew Cohen"

There is freedom in stepping out and taking risks when you know at any given moment, you can always begin again.

-Eva Gregory

There is only one good definition of God: the freedom that allows other freedoms to exist.

-John Fowles "The French Lieutenant's Woman "

Man is condemned to be free; because once thrown into the world, he is responsible for everything he does.

-Jean Paul Sartre

Disobedience is the true foundation of liberty. The obedient must be slaves.

-Henry David Thoreau
